Minister of the Federal Capital Territory (FCT), Malam Muhammad Musa Bello, has solicited for housing loans for Federal Capital Territory Administration staff (FCTA staff).
Speaking during a courtesy visit to the executive secretary of the Federal Government Staff housing loans Board, Dr. (Mrs.) Hannatu Adamu Fika Bello reiterated his concern and commitment to the welfare of staff of the administration.
Represented by the executive secretary, Federal Capital Development Authority (FCDA), Engr. Umar Gambo Jibrin, the minister expressed appreciation on the good works being done by the board, which is geared towards the provision of houses for public servants at affordable prizes.
He told his host to always intimate the authority with its plans on housing delivery in the territory at the planning stage to ensure that such plans conform to the Abuja Master Plan.
Responding, Fika lamented the dilapidating conditions of the houses sold under the Federal Government’s Monetization Policy, which according to her necessitated the board’s partnership with the Federal Mortgage Bank (FMBN) to enable such owners’ access renovation loans.
She called for synergy between the board and the FCDA to move forward, especially in the area of the provision of land.
